Applications

The LTC1407IMSE-1#PBF is designed for applications requiring simultaneous capture of two analog channels without phase skew, such as motor phase current monitoring, power quality analysis, and I/Q signal demodulation. Its 3 Msps throughput and 12-bit resolution make it suitable for precision data acquisition systems, industrial servo controllers, and communications receivers that need correlated multi-channel measurements. The compact MSOP-10 package simplifies integration into space-constrained analog front-end designs.

Frequently Asked Questions

Why is simultaneous sampling important for motor control applications and how does LTC1407IMSE-1#PBF address this?

Simultaneous sampling eliminates the phase skew between channels that occurs with multiplexed ADCs, which is critical in motor control for accurately computing instantaneous phase currents at 3 Msps. The LTC1407IMSE-1#PBF samples both channels at exactly the same instant, enabling precise torque calculations without the angular errors caused by sequential sampling delays.

What is the analog input range of LTC1407IMSE-1#PBF and how does it interface with typical signal conditioning circuits?

The LTC1407IMSE-1#PBF accepts analog inputs between -1.25 V and +1.25 V, corresponding to a full-scale differential range of 2.5 V. Signal conditioning circuits such as differential amplifiers or instrumentation amplifiers should be scaled to drive this ±1.25 V range, and the 0.66 µs conversion time allows settling of the input network between successive 3 Msps conversions.

How does the 12-bit resolution of LTC1407IMSE-1#PBF affect measurement accuracy in power quality monitoring systems?

At 12-bit resolution with a 0.0488% max linearity error, the LTC1407IMSE-1#PBF can resolve voltage and current signals to approximately 0.024% of full scale over a ±1.25 V input range, which is sufficient for harmonic analysis up to the Nyquist limit at 1.5 MHz when sampling at 3 Msps. This accuracy level meets the requirements of IEC 61000 power quality measurement standards in many industrial monitoring instruments.
